• Myclobutanil belongs to monoclinic system with space group P21/c.
• Its low melting point is mainly due to the weak hydrogen bonds and halogen bond.
• The Cp,m of myclobutanil was determined by calorimeter and theoretical calculation.
• The Cp,m of myclobutanil is 362.78 J·K−1·mol−1 at T = 298.15 K.
Myclobutanil is a high-efficiency, low toxicity and wide spectrum triazole fungicide. Its crystal structure was characterised by single-crystal X-ray diffraction, which belongs to monoclinic system with space group P21/c. The molecules are linked by weak hydrogen bonds and halogen bond to from a 3D structure. This is the main reason for its low melting point. The specific molar heat capacity (Cp,m) of myclobutanil was determined by a continuous Cp mode of micro-calorimeter and theoretical calculation, and the Cp,m of myclobutanil was 362.78 J·K−1·mol−1 at T = 298.15 K.
